

Saltcellar
The Saltcellar by an unknown artist shows a clear glass goblet with a wide mouth and a narrow base. The goblet has a textured surface with small bumps and irregularities. It sits on a flat surface with a reflection visible underneath. The goblet's bowl is wider than its stem. The stem connects to a circular base. The background is a plain wall with a horizontal line running across it.
